5 Best Crypto Exchanges in Dubai for Trading Bitcoin and Ethereum in 2025

A crypto exchange is a platform that allows you to buy and sell digital currencies like Bitcoin. Some offer a range of trading tools, while others specialize in certain markets or currencies.

Local compliance and licensing are critical factors when choosing a cryptocurrency exchange. Check for a CEX that supports a variety of deposit methods and adheres to strict security standards.

1. Binance

Binance is one of the world’s largest crypto exchanges with deep liquidity and a huge selection of coins. It’s easy to use and offers a variety of features for beginners and power users alike. Fees are competitive, and the platform offers a wide range of tools from spot to futures. Whether you’re interested in using trading bots, submitting an order with specific parameters, or even taking out a loan with crypto-backed collateral, it’s worth checking out the options available here.

The site is well designed and user-friendly, with a black and white interface that’s responsive and intuitive. However, there can be some delay when scrolling or accessing a particular feature. The site also uses a lot of images, which can be distracting and slow down loading times.

Once you’re ready to trade, you can deposit and withdraw funds from your account. Binance supports a number of different payment methods, including credit and debit cards, bank accounts, and cryptocurrencies. In addition, the website offers a number of useful market data and charting tools.

Binance’s fees are relatively competitive compared to other exchanges, with a standard trading fee of just 0.1%. This is significantly reduced if you’re a holder of the exchange’s native token, BNB.

The site also offers a range of additional services, such as staking and yield farming, which reward users for holding certain cryptocurrencies in their wallets for a set period of time. This makes it an excellent option for users who want to diversify their portfolio beyond just trading.

4. Zengo

Unlike other crypto wallets that rely on custodial wallets, Zengo eliminates the need for seed phrases and private keys, using multi-party computational (MPC) cryptography with keyless security. This feature is attractive to beginners, as it reduces the risk of misplaced or stolen wallets. Moreover, the use of blockchain technologies allows for instant confirmation of transactions.

The platform does not charge any fees for sending or receiving crypto assets. However, when purchasing cryptocurrencies through third-party payment providers and merchants, there will be a processing fee and a spread, which will vary by the operator, the purchase method, and the currency used.

When conducting crypto-to-crypto swaps, Zengo’s fees will depend on the chosen trading pair and whether it is a Pro account or not. Pro users also receive limited free gas to power Layer 2 transactions on the ETH network and lower exchange rates.

Other features that set Zengo apart include its ability to automatically convert crypto assets to fiat and vice versa when depositing or withdrawing funds. This functionality makes it convenient for traders and investors who wish to maintain a stable balance in multiple currencies without having to manually swap them.

5. Kraken

While Kraken is not the easiest crypto platform for new users, it does offer a robust suite of advanced trading features and unified access to spot, margin and staking trading through a single interface. The exchange supports a large range of digital assets, including Bitcoin and Ethereum, as well as the popular stablecoins. It also provides custodial storage services, a mobile app and a vast collection of educational resources to help traders sharpen their skills.

With 10M+ clients, 190+ countries supported and $207B+ in quarterly trading volume (according to their website), Kraken is an established cryptocurrency exchange with a reputation for security, customer service and compliance. However, it has recently been involved in a legal battle with the US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C), which could affect user confidence.

When opening an account on Kraken, users will be prompted to enter basic information and create a username and password. They will be asked to set a strong, secure password that combines letters (both upper and lowercase), numbers, and special symbols. The platform also prompts users to set up two-factor authentication (2FA) for added protection.

The platform offers a variety of deposit and withdrawal methods, including bank transfers, credit cards, and ACH. It also allows users to instantly buy cryptocurrencies using fiat currency. The instant buy feature comes with high fees, so it is best to use the trade feature instead if you are looking for the most cost-effective option.
